Transaction 115978151f35f81978af29ffbd26faf17f4baffcd2c5bb9ecfdcd72099e1d6a4
1 Input
2 Outputs
- 115978151f35f81978af29ffbd26faf17f4baffcd2c5bb9ecfdcd72099e1d6a4:0
- 115978151f35f81978af29ffbd26faf17f4baffcd2c5bb9ecfdcd72099e1d6a4:1
value 1153901
address 15EezcA5EdCoMrugHnLGcfrepaxvwiNVLY
value 31875321
address 1NGgWnW31KXZSSEQcsCz8DeC2DrF9unH3H